ABSTRACT

Defensible and Effective Model Based Engineering (MBE) requires capable tools for optimization and simulation to verify that the current system design can meet mission performance, availability and affordability requirements. Legacy Army tools have failed to meet those needs and a new generation of capabilities are now available to allow program managers to continuously update input variables and assess the system’s Operational Availability (Ao) Key Performance Parameter (KPP) and Lifecycle O&S cost Key System Attribute (KSA).
